Common Fill Material Options and Their Considerations:

Choosing the right fill material for your Caldwell DeadShot bags is essential for optimizing their performance. Here’s a breakdown of popular options:

  • Silica Sand:
    • Pros: Extremely dense and stable, provides excellent support, widely available, inexpensive.
    • Cons: Very heavy (can make the bags less portable), can absorb moisture (requires drying if wet), may leak fine dust if not properly sealed. Best for static range use.
  • Play Sand (Dried):
    • Pros: Readily available, very affordable, good density.
    • Cons: Can be dusty, may retain moisture, can be quite heavy.
  • Rice (Uncooked):
    • Pros: Good density, readily available, non-toxic.
    • Cons: Can attract insects in humid environments, susceptible to moisture damage.
  • Plastic Pellets / Airsoft BBs:
    • Pros: Lightweight, water-resistant, consistent fill, no dust, generally clean.
    • Cons: Less dense than sand (may offer less absolute stability for heavy recoil rifles), more expensive than sand or rice. Ideal for portability and all-weather use.
  • Corn or Dried Beans:
    • Pros: Readily available, decent density.
    • Cons: Can attract pests, susceptible to moisture and rot. Not recommended for long-term use.
  • Kitty Litter (Non-Clumping, Clay-Based):
    • Pros: Readily available, affordable, absorbs moisture.
    • Cons: Can be dusty, breaks down over time, can become heavy when wet, may have an odor.

Filling Your Caldwell DeadShot Bags:

For optimal performance, remember these tips when filling your bags:

  • Don't Overfill: Leave a little bit of give or "slack" in the bag. This allows the fill material to shift slightly and conform to the shape of your firearm, creating a custom, secure cradle.
  • Use a Funnel: A funnel will make the filling process much cleaner and easier, preventing spills.
  • Secure the Opening: Once filled, ensure the bag's opening is securely sealed to prevent leakage of the fill material.
  • Consider Inner Bags: For very fine materials like sand, some users opt to put the fill material into a durable plastic bag first (like a thick freezer bag), then place that bag inside the Caldwell rest. This provides an extra layer of protection against leaks and moisture.

Achieving Unprecedented Accuracy with Your DeadShot Combo

To truly maximize the benefits of your Caldwell DeadShot Shooting Rest Combo (UPC 661120488859), consider these advanced usage tips:

  • Consistent Placement: Always strive to place your firearm in the same position on the bags for every shot. Consistency is paramount for accurate group analysis and zeroing.
  • Recoil Management: While the bags absorb significant recoil, maintaining good form behind the rifle (e.g., proper shoulder contact) will further enhance stability and reduce muzzle jump.
  • Adjusting for Elevation: The pliable nature of the bags allows for slight adjustments in elevation by either squeezing the bag to raise the firearm or letting it settle to lower it. This micro-adjustment capability is critical for fine-tuning your aiming point.
  • Fill Level Experimentation: Don't be afraid to experiment with different fill levels or materials. A bag that's slightly underfilled can offer more malleability for custom shaping around your rifle, while a denser fill provides maximum stability.
  • Cleanliness and Storage: After use, especially in damp conditions, ensure your bags are dry before storing them. This prevents moisture-related issues with your chosen fill material and prolongs the life of the 600D Polyester fabric. Store them in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ight.
